Broker FXTM (pronounced "ForexTime") started in 2011. It provides an opportunity to make a profit through active trading or investment programs. The company is regulated by CySEC (Cyprus Securities and Exchange Commission), South African FSCA (Financial Sector Supervision Authority), UK FCA (Financial Conduct Authority), and FSC (Mauritius Financial Supervisory Commission). The broker has received many awards, including "Best Trading Conditions" (2018, 2019) and "Most Innovative Broker" (2018).

IC Markets Trading Company was founded in 2007 in Sydney, Australia. The broker is licensed under the Australian Financial Services License (AFSL) and the Australian Securities and Investment Commission (ASIC). The broker is also a member of the Australian Financial Complaint Authority (AFCA), the governing body that sets the industry standard for the resolution of disputes between consumers and financial service providers, and regularly undertakes audits.

ForexTime is registered with the UK Financial Conduct Authority (FCA) under the number 600475 and is regulated by the CySEC of Cyprus (under number 185/12) and the South African FSCA (number 46614). The broker is also regulated by the Financial Services Commission of the Republic of Mauritius, FSC (number C113012295).

FAQs

What should I start Forex trading with?

It is desirable for novice traders to explore trading using a demo account to learn the market and how to work on the trading platform without the risk of suffering losses. At the same time, it is advisable to review the educational materials of the broker, learn trading basics. Then you can deposit the minimum required amount to perform a small number of transactions. If you manage to close several months in a row in the black, without substantial drawdowns on the account, then you can try increasing your deposit. Also trying to copy trades automatically is a good option for a start.

What amount should I start trading with?

The minimum deposit of $10 may be enough to trade on the cent account. However, for trading on Standard/ECT accounts, experts recommend starting with at least $200-500. With this amount, you can use not a very big leverage. Remember, getting carried away with the margin is the main cause of losses among beginners.

What should I take into consideration when choosing a broker?

Experts recommend looking at the broker’s reliability first and foremost. The other important features include basic trading conditions, commissions and fees, customer reviews. If brokers are approximately the same in terms of basic criteria, you need to choose based on your experience and tasks. One broker may be good for professionals and another – for novice traders.

Is it possible to be scammed by a broker with a license from a reputable regulator?

In theory, yes. But in practice, it takes so much time and money to comply with the requirements of reputable regulators that it is not worth it for scammers to bother obtaining a legitimate license.
